All residents of Santa Cruz County's unincorporated areas will be required to get a Cal Fire permit before burning backyard debris beginning Monday.
Cal Fire San Mateo-Santa Cruz is changing its policy on burning debris in residential backyards. Effective Dec. 1, all ...
